Apr 01, 2019 Crushing setting Efficiency. Ideally, the reduction ratio of a jaw crusher should be 61. There are different ways to calculate reduction ratio, but the best way is something called the P80 factor. The reduction ratio is then calculated by comparing the input feed size passing 80 per cent versus the discharge size that passes 80 per cent.

During the crush process, soybeans are cracked to remove the hull and then rolled into flakes, which are then soaked in a solvent and put through a distilling process to produce pure crude soybean oil. After the oil has been extracted, the soybean flakes are dried, toasted and ground into soybean meal.

Apr 12, 2021 How to Calculate Efficiency. The efficiency equation is a comparison of the work output from an operation to the work input to that same operation. The amount of work could refer to time, effort, capacity, or more tangible items.A high level of efficiency implies a minimal amount of wasted time, effort, capacity, materials, and so forth.

The efficiency of a riveted joint is equal to the strength of the joint divided by the strength of the un riveted plate, expressed as a percentage. Resistance to shearing one rivet R s d 2 S s / 4. Resistance to tearing plate between rivets R t ( p - D) t S t. Resistance to crushing rivet or plate R c d t S c

Jan 19, 2017 In a garment manufacturing factory, we calculate line efficiency every day to check and measure their line performance. We use the following formula for calculating efficiency. Efficiency Formula. Efficiency % (Total minutes produced X 100)/ (Total hours worked X 60) In the above formula, 60 is multiplied to convert hours into minutes and 100 ...
